Handcrafted California Birch Needles Since 1973
Brittany Needles was founded in 1973 in Elk, California, a small coastal town in Mendocino County, by Jim and Deena Brittain. The company handcrafts knitting needles and crochet hooks from sustainably harvested domestic birch hardwood — a material chosen for its combination of strength, flexibility, and smooth finish that allows yarn to glide over the surface without snagging.
Each needle is turned on a lathe, sanded progressively to a smooth finish, and sized exactly to the specified diameter. The precision sizing is critical because needle gauge directly determines the stitch gauge that knitters use to calculate their patterns. Brittany has maintained their California birch sourcing through over five decades of operation, during which virtually all competitors shifted production overseas.
Wood as a Material for Knitting and Crochet
Metal needles dominate the needle market because they're cheap to manufacture and highly precise. Wood needles occupy a specific niche that many knitters strongly prefer: they're warm to the touch, have a slight grip that prevents stitches from sliding off accidentally, are quiet in use, and are comfortable for extended sessions because the material doesn't transmit hand temperature the way metal does.
Birch is particularly well-suited to needle making. California birch is hard enough to maintain sharp points and clean edges, flexible enough not to snap under the lateral forces of knitting, and smooth enough to finish with fine-grit sanding to a surface that moves yarn freely. Brittany's needles are slightly tapered to points — the taper angle developed from decades of knitter feedback.
Environmental Responsibility in Mendocino County
Brittany's location in Mendocino County and their use of sustainably harvested California birch reflects both the available natural resources and the environmental sensibility that has defined Northern California small manufacturing for decades. The company uses minimal packaging — an environmental choice that reduces material costs while communicating the brand's values.
For knitters and crocheters considering wood needles: Brittany's handcrafted California birch needles are a meaningful alternative to both imported wood needles (which vary widely in quality) and imported metal needles. The combination of domestic hardwood, hand finishing, and exact sizing represents genuine American craftsmanship in a category largely ceded to imports.
